QUESTION: I am driving a Subaru WRX '07. Recently whenever my car come to a near stop or about to drive off at a low speed, it has this howling sound coming from the rear of my car. During cruising speed there isn't any sound.? Is the because of my brakes or rotator disc? Please advise.

Wilson

ANSWER: Yes. It is possible that the howling sound was caused by the brake pad rubbing against the brake disc, especially if you've recently changed the brake pad and the pad surface is not level with the disc.

It could also be that the brake pad is sickly. To confirm, we suggest that you send it to a workshop for checking.
